Join us on Thursday, March 24th at noon for our FREE live workshop hosted by the University of Ottawa Faculty of Medicine International Learner Community (ILC) Learning Network!
 
Workshop: Know Your Rights! Questions and challenges faced by international learners in medical practice or research
Date: Thursday, March 24, 2022 
Time: 12-1pm Eastern Daylight Time 
Registration: https://www.eventbrite.ca/e/international-learner-community-march-2022-workshop-tickets-287891369837 (link to Eventbrite)

Speakers: 

  • Dr. Ewurabena Simpson, Assistant Dean, Office of Equity, Diversity and Inclusion 
  • Dr. Anna Byszewski, Director, Office of Professionalism


Learning Objectives: 

• Identify workplace rights and work regulations on- and off- campus as they relate to discrimination and harassment

• Give examples of ways to deal with discrimination, harassment, implicit bias, and microaggressions in our work and study space

• List steps to follow in the process for breach of professionalism incident reporting
